Softball Recap: Glenbard East Rams vs. Larkin Royals
Glenbard East hadn't beaten Larkin on the road since May 17, 2019 but that history sure didn't bother them on Wednesday. The Rams came out on top against the Royals by a score of 7-3. That's more bragging rights for the Rams,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.

Claire Bolda sp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ered just two earned (and one unearned) runs on four hits and racked up 14 Ks. She has been nothing but reliable: she hasn't tossed less than six strikeouts in 18 consecutive appearances.
On the hitting side, the team relied heavily on Lilly Carver, who went 2-for-3 with one home run, three runs, and two RBI. Melissa Saldana was another key player, going 2-for-3 with one home run and two RBI.
Glenbard East pushed their record up to 20-5 with the win, which was their fourth straight on the road. The road victories came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ered 1.8 runs on average over those games. As for Larkin, their defeat dropped their record down to 13-16.
Coming up, Glenbard East will challenge Conant at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day. As for Larkin, they will square off against West Aurora at 4:30 p.m. on Thursday.
